Job Summary-Paraeducator HS:
In this role, you will help create a safe and supportive environment for children from three to five years old, where they can explore, learn, and build trusting relationships. You will work with the Lead Teacher to get materials ready and set up the classroom. You will also provide individualized care to meet the needs of each child and family in our Head Start (HS) program with the overall goal of social competence and school readiness for each child.
Job Summary-Center Technician:
The Center Technician serves as the first point of contact, answering phones and warmly greeting children, families, and community members in a professional and welcoming manner. The Center Technician is responsible for managing office supplies, maintaining an adequate inventory of forms and materials, ensuring office equipment is properly maintained, and handling both routine and newly assigned administrative tasks to support the Center's daily operations.
